> I think a workaround would be to disable -fexpensive-optimizations for the
> sparc64. I will work on this and I'll send a followup to the BRLCAD guys.

-O3 is the bigger worry.  Anything higher than -O2 doesn't get a lot of
testing (PARTICULARLY on !i386)  and the optimizations can sometimes have
unintended side effects.  (Heck, -O2 has unintended side effects!)

I'd try building with just -O and see what you get.
